我的服务器为什么ping不通
-
服务器无法ping通有多种可能的原因,下面是一些可能导致此问题的常见原因和相应解决方法:
-
网络连接问题:
- 检查服务器是否连接到正确的网络,确保网络连接正确且稳定;
- 检查服务器的网络配置,包括IP地址、网关、子网掩码等是否正确配置;
- 重启服务器网络设备,如路由器、交换机等。
-
防火墙设置:
- 检查服务器上的防火墙设置,确保防火墙没有阻止ping请求;
- 如果使用的是第三方防火墙软件或硬件防火墙,确保已正确配置允许ping请求通过。
-
ICMP协议被禁用:
- 检查服务器上是否禁用了ICMP协议;
- 如果禁用了ICMP协议,可能需要启用它来允许ping请求通过。
-
网络设备故障:
- 检查服务器所连接的网络设备,如交换机、路由器等是否正常工作;
- 检查网络设备是否存在故障,如端口故障、线缆故障等。
-
目标地址不可达:
- 检查ping的目标地址是否正确;
- 检查目标地址所在的主机或服务器是否正常运行。
-
DNS解析问题:
- 使用IP地址而不是主机名进行ping测试,以排除DNS解析问题。
以上是一些常见的导致服务器无法ping通的可能原因和相应解决方法。根据具体情况,你可以逐一排查并解决这些问题,以恢复服务器的正常ping通。
1年前 -
-
当您的服务器无法ping通时,可能有多种原因导致。以下是一些可能的原因:
-
网络连接问题:首先,确保服务器与网络正常连接。您可以检查服务器的网线或无线连接是否正常。如果使用Wi-Fi连接,请确保服务器与Wi-Fi路由器之间的连接稳定。
-
配置错误:服务器的网络配置可能存在错误。可能的问题包括错误的IP地址、子网掩码、默认网关或DNS服务器设置。请确保这些参数正确设置,以确保服务器可以正常连接到网络。
-
防火墙设置:防火墙可能会阻止ping命令的响应。请检查服务器上的防火墙设置,确保允许ping命令通过。如果您不确定如何配置防火墙,请参考服务器操作系统的文档或咨询网络管理员。
-
路由器配置问题:如果服务器与其他设备在同一局域网上,但无法ping通,可能是路由器的配置问题。请检查路由器的设置,确保服务器所在的子网与其他设备的子网相同,并且可以相互通信。
-
主机故障:如果以上所有步骤都没有解决问题,那么问题可能是出在服务器硬件或操作系统上。可能的故障包括网卡故障、操作系统崩溃等。请检查服务器硬件和操作系统的状态,确保它们正常工作。
无法ping通服务器可以是一个复杂的问题,需要逐步排查。如果您不确定如何解决问题,建议咨询网络专家或服务器供应商的技术支持。
1年前 -
-
当你发现你的服务器无法通过Ping命令访问时,可能有多种原因导致。以下是一些常见问题和解决方法。
-
防火墙设置:
服务器上的防火墙可能会阻止Ping请求。检查防火墙配置并确保允许Ping请求通过。这一般需要在防火墙配置文件或防火墙管理界面中更改设置。具体操作可能因操作系统和防火墙软件而异。在Linux中使用iptables命令控制防火墙规则,在Windows中使用Windows防火墙进行配置。 -
ICMP设置:
服务器上ICMP协议的设置可能会阻止Ping请求。检查服务器的ICMP设置,确保允许Ping请求通过。在Linux中,可以使用sysctl命令控制ICMP设置。在Windows中,可以在注册表中更改ICMP设置。 -
网络连接:
检查网络连接是否正常。确保服务器与网络设备(例如路由器、交换机等)之间的物理连接正确插入,并且网络设备的端口处于活动状态。还要检查网络电缆是否损坏或松动。 -
IP地址和网络配置:
确保服务器的IP地址和网络配置正确。检查服务器的IP地址、子网掩码、网关设置等是否正确。在Linux中,可以在/etc/network/interfaces文件中查看和编辑网络配置。在Windows中,可以在网络和共享中心的网络适配器设置中查看和编辑。 -
DNS解析:
如果服务器的主机名无法解析为正确的IP地址,Ping请求也可能失败。检查服务器的DNS设置,并确保DNS服务器的IP地址正确。可以手动尝试使用nslookup命令解析服务器主机名,以验证DNS解析是否正确。 -
网络阻塞:
如果在服务器和目标主机之间存在网络阻塞或故障,Ping请求也可能失败。可以使用traceroute或tracert命令来检查网络路径,并找到可能的网络阻塞点。
总结:
如果你无法通过Ping命令访问服务器,可能是由于防火墙设置、ICMP设置、网络连接、IP地址和网络配置、DNS解析或网络阻塞等问题引起的。通过逐一排除这些问题,你应该能够解决Ping不通的问题。1年前 -